연합인증

연합인증 가입 기관의 연구자들은 소속기관의 인증정보(ID와 암호)를 이용해 다른 대학, 연구기관, 서비스 공급자의 다양한 온라인 자원과 연구 데이터를 이용할 수 있습니다.

이는 여행자가 자국에서 발행 받은 여권으로 세계 각국을 자유롭게 여행할 수 있는 것과 같습니다.

연합인증으로 이용이 가능한 서비스는 NTIS, DataON, Edison, Kafe, Webinar 등이 있습니다.

한번의 인증절차만으로 연합인증 가입 서비스에 추가 로그인 없이 이용이 가능합니다.

다만, 연합인증을 위해서는 최초 1회만 인증 절차가 필요합니다. (회원이 아닐 경우 회원 가입이 필요합니다.)

연합인증 절차는 다음과 같습니다.

최초이용시에는
ScienceON에 로그인 → 연합인증 서비스 접속 → 로그인 (본인 확인 또는 회원가입) → 서비스 이용

그 이후에는
ScienceON 로그인 → 연합인증 서비스 접속 → 서비스 이용

Among the several options to solve PWR spent fuel accumulation problem in Korea, the dry storage method could be the most realistic and applicable solution in the near future. As the basic objectives of dry storage are to prevent a gross rupture of spent fuel during operation and to keep its retriev...

  • All efforts for calculating the temperature of all system components are focused on lowering the fuel temperature under the safety criteria, which were established through spent fuel integrity evaluations. Therefore, in this work, it is very important to estimate the actual fuel cladding temperature as precisely as possible and evaluate the remaining engineering margin of the cladding within a target dry storage operation lifetime [4].
  • This demonstration test has focused on only spent fuel integrity, not the dry storage system. Spent fuel integrity will be periodically checked by a visual test before installation and by a Kr-85 inspection with temperature and pressure gauging on the cask lid.
  • Moreover, Used Fuel Disposition (UFD) which has been led by the US DOE is considering spent fuel management in the big picture including storage, transportation, and disposal [28]. This program is also participating in data acquisition examination of high burnup spent fuel and a joint demonstration with ESCP. These activities are expected to produce reliable research results for the listed items in Table 3.
  • This revision has also deployed the risk assessment concept to regulator’s reviewing process by classifying all checkpoints as high, medium, or low level.
